sanctimoniously Definition
making a show of being morally superior to other people.

sanctimoniously Synonyms and Antonyms
Synonyms for sanctimoniously
- hypocritically
- pietistically
- self-righteously
Summary: sanctimoniously in Brief
The adverb 'sanctimoniously' [sæŋkˈtɪməniəsli] describes someone who is making a show of being morally superior to others. It is often used to describe hypocritical behavior, as in 'He sanctimoniously lectured his coworkers about their unhealthy eating habits while he himself snacked on junk food.'
